Matt Bellamy, singer and guitarist for Muse, has significantly lessened his enthusiasm for the conspiracy-driven “Truther” movement.

Bellamy stuck his neck out with questionable commentary back in 2006, saying “there was a document called ‘Project For The New American Century’, which allegedly divulged that, “we need a Pearl Harbor-level event so we can have an excuse to invade the Middle East.”

Those who self-label themselves “Truthers” are individuals convinced that the United States government played a pivotal role in the brainstorming, organizing and executing of the 9/11 attacks on the World Trade Center. Lackluster films like “Loose Change” exemplify their modus operandi, which utilizes unsubstantiated claims and misinterpreted data to affirm their domestic suspicions.

In a recent talk with Metro, the rock frontman confirmed that his political opinions “are more nuanced now…I don’t believe that anymore, although there are lots of questions to be answered.”

Regardless of ideology, the impact Sept. 11 made on the United States and the world as a whole was seismic in terms of law, war and diplomacy.
